在MySQL中,CEIL()
函数用于返回大于或等于给定数值的最小整数。对于小数,CEIL()
函数的处理规则如下:
CEIL()
函数会先将其转换为整数。CEIL()
函数会对转换后的整数进行向上取整操作。例如:
CEIL(1.2); -- 结果为2
CEIL(10.99); -- 结果为11
CEIL(-3.5); -- 结果为-3
CEIL(-10.99); -- 结果为-10
需要注意的是,CEIL()
函数对于负数的处理与正数不同。对于负数,CEIL()
函数会先将其转换为整数,然后进行向下取整操作。例如:
CEIL(-1.2); -- 结果为-2
CEIL(-10.99); -- 结果为-11